Wojcicki, J. M., Young, M. B., Perham-Hester, K. A., de Schweinitz, P., & Gessner, B. D.
(2015). Risk Factors for Obesity at Age 3 in Alaskan Children, Including the Role of
Beverage Consumption: Results from Alaska PRAMS 2005-2006 and Its Three-Year
Follow-Up Survey, CUBS, 2008-2009. Plos ONE, 10(3), 1-17.
doi:10.1371/journal.pone.0118711

An Alaskan research concluded that children who suffer obesity were most likely born
before the full eight pregnancy months, could have suffered domestic violence at a young
age or it was an after effect of low income and the decisions from the parents behalf. The
high obesity rates vary based on the childs race and hometown.
